As discussed during the dispatch call, emergency personnel responded to a vehicle collision with a fence near East Moore Street in Ennis. The incident involved a female driver who appeared to be intoxicated. The caller, an off-duty armed officer, reported the situation, and a trooper was en route to the scene.
